Laureus World Sports Awards The Laureus World Sports Awards are one of the most prestigious honours in world sport, celebrating annually the best athletes, teams, and individual sporting achievements across all disciplines. The awards were launched in 1999 by a global alliance of companies, and the first ceremony was held in Monte Carlo , with the support of several sports legends, most notably Nelson Mandela . European Youth Champions Real Madrid win the title
Report by Dr. Talal Osman Real Madrid of Spain secured at least one title this season after being crowned champions of Europe once again on Monday. Real Madrid were crowned champions of the UEFA Youth League (U19 Champions League) , winning 4–2 on penalties over Belgian side Club Brugge after the match had ended 1–1 in the city of Lausanne, Switzerland.
